    Little Cayman in mid-Feb LCBR how are the bugs?

    Large, Flying insects are generally not a problem during daytime. They can be a problem early morning and evening if there is no wind. On calm evenings, the LCBR bar is usually surrounded by "insect repellant torches" which are of limited help. They also have repellant sprays on the bar for...

    is it safe to drink.........

    All of the drinking water at LC resorts is desal water. Perfectly safe to drink. Most of the private homes have cisterns.

    duty free.....pricing and choices in grand cayman

    The duty frees at GC airport will not sell you liquor if you are going to the Sister islands. Usually, they will ask to see your boarding pass. I'm not saying that transport from airport duty free to the Sisters can't be done, but IMO it is hardly worth the effort.
